Open Rank- Clinical Faculty in Pathology

Job Summary

Job ID 284737

Position # 20007175

The Department of Pathology at the Medical College of Georgia at Augusta University is currently seeking a faculty member at the rank of Assistant Professor, Associate Professor or Professor, who could possibly hold additional administrative posts as the Medical Director and Section Chief of the Clinical Pathology department at Wellstar MCG Health. This position ensures that laboratory testing meets the highest accuracy, efficiency, and patient safety standards while aligning with institutional goals. The director will lead regulatory compliance, quality management, laboratory accreditation, and clinical decision support efforts. The role involves collaboration with hospital leadership, laboratory staff, and clinical teams to optimize laboratory performance, implement new testing methodologies, and enhance patient care. This position does not meet the requirements to be on a tenure track.

Responsibilities

  • Policy Development & Compliance. Establish and maintain laboratory procedures, ensuring compliance with AU Medical Center's mission, values, medical staff bylaws, and all relevant policies, regulations, and accreditation standards (e.g., CAP, CLIA, Joint Commission).
  • Regulatory & Accreditation Oversight. Ensure laboratory operations comply with federal, state, and accrediting bodies, standards, including CAP proficiency testing, CLIA requirements, and Joint Commission guidelines.
  • Quality Management & Patient Safety. Oversee the implementation and continuous improvement of the Quality Management (QM) program, ensuring laboratory results are accurate, reproducible, and clinically relevant.
  • Operational Leadership. Participate in managerial and operational decisions to ensure efficient lab functioning, including process optimization and implementation of best practices.
  • Personnel & Staff Development, Maintain a competent and sufficient workforce by overseeing recruitment, training, evaluation, and professional development of laboratory personnel.
  • Clinical Consultation & Collaboration, Provide consultation to healthcare providers regarding laboratory test selection, interpretation of results, and their impact on patient management.
  • Lab Safety & Environmental Monitoring. Conduct monthly lab walk-throughs to assess lab space, safety standards, workflow efficiency, and address infrastructure or equipment needs.
  • New Test Development & Validation. Oversee the selection, evaluation, and validation of new diagnostic tests and ensure their seamless integration into clinical workflows.
  • Performance Monitoring & Improvement. Track laboratory productivity, throughput, and efficiency, ensuring that testing meets expected performance metrics and patient care standards.
  • Education & Training. Lead continuing professional education for medical staff, residents, and laboratory personnel, ensuring adherence to best practices in clinical pathology.

Required Qualifications

Doctor of Medicine (MD) or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ine (DO) or its equivalent. Board certification in Pathology (AP/CP or CP Only)Georgia Medical license or eligibility for licensure to practice medicine in Georgia. Ability to obtain hospital privileges. Strong background in clinical decision support, test utilization management, and laboratory quality improvement. Minimum 5 year of experience in Clinical Pathology, with at least 2 years in a leadership role. Expertise in laboratory management, quality assurance, and regulatory compliance. Experience working with CAP, CLIA and Joint Commission accreditation requirements.

Assistant Professor- Early level career as a faculty member with appropriate post graduate training.

Associate Professor- Mid level career faculty member with at least five years at rank of Assistant Professor or comparable training, background, and experience.

Professor- Senior level career faculty member with at least five years at the rank of Associate Professor or comparable training, background, and experience.

Required faculty employment qualifications for all USG institutions and all academic ranks within these institutions shall be:

  • Consistent with the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C)'s requirements for institutional accreditation;
  • Evidence of ability as a teacher;
  • Evidence of activity as a scholar and ability in all other duties assigned;
  • Successful experience (which will necessarily be waived for those just entering the academic profession who meet all other requirements); and,
  • Desirable personal qualities judged on the basis of personal interview, complete biographical data, and recommendations.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ience with proficiency testing programs and external quality assessments
  •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) integration and laboratory information systems (LIS)
  • Prior involvement in academic teaching and residency/fellowship training programs
  • Fellowship training in Clinical Pathology subspecialties (e.g. Clinical Chemistry, Hematopathology, Microbiology, Transfusion Medicine, etc.)
  • Strong collaborative skills with multidisciplinary teams
  • Experience in laboratory test validation and implementation of new diagnostic assays
  • Participation in clinical research, including translational studies and investigational testing
